Eye blinks, typically occurring 15–20 times per minute, rarely capture attention during face‐to‐face interaction. To determine the extent to which eye blinks affect the viewer's brain activity, we recorded magnetoencephalographic brain responses to natural blinks, and to the same blinks slowed down to 38% of the original speed. The stimuli were presented on video once every 2.3–6.2 s. As a control, we presented two horizontal black bars moving with the same time courses and the same extent as the eyelids in the blink video. Both types of blinks and bars elicited clear responses peaking at about 200 ms in the occipital areas, with no systematic differences between hemispheres. For the bars, these main responses were (as expected) weaker (by 24%) and later (by 33 ms) to slow‐motion than normal‐speed stimuli. For blinks, however, the responses to both normal‐speed and slow‐motion stimuli were of the same amplitude and latency. Our results demonstrate that the brain not only responds to other persons' eye blinks, but that the responses are as fast and of equal size even when the blinks are considerably slowed down. We interpret this finding to reflect the increased social salience of the slowed‐down blinks that counteracted the general tendency of the brain to react more weakly and more slowly to slowly‐ vs. quickly‐changing stimuli. This finding may relate to the social importance of facial gestures, including eye blinks. 相似文献

mariPOC is a novel point-of-care test system for rapid detection of respiratory tract infections. We compared the performance of the mariPOC test to that of bacterial culture for detecting group A streptococcus (GAS) in 219 pharyngitis patients (ages 1–64 years) and 109 healthy asymptomatic controls (ages 19–69 years). In addition, 42 patient samples were analyzed by quantitative PCR (qPCR). Of the 219 pharyngeal patient samples, 32 were positive in a GAS bacterial culture (prevalence 15%) and 65 (30%) in the mariPOC test. The amount of GAS in samples reported positive by the mariPOC test and negative by culture was, on average, 10-fold less than that of those positive in both methods. This indicated that the negative results in bacterial cultures were due to lower sensitivity. The qPCR results were positive and in line with the mariPOC results in 43% of the discordant samples studied. Two GAS culture-positive samples were negative by the mariPOC test. The prevalences of GAS in the control subjects were 2% and 6% by culture and mariPOC results, respectively. We conclude that the mariPOC antigen detection test is more sensitive than the conventional bacterial culture for the detection of GAS among symptomatic pharyngitis patients. The higher prevalence of GAS by the mariPOC test among symptomatic patients was probably not due to carriership, since among the control patients, the difference in the prevalence of GAS by the mariPOC test and culture was not nearly as high, 15% versus 4%, respectively. Clinical trials are needed to show the clinical importance of our findings. 相似文献

Aim: To determine whether parent‐reported perennial rhinitis or objectively measured nasal resistance is more common in children from smoking families. To assess tonsillar size, nasopharyngeal airway and upper airway surgery frequency in children with smoking and non‐smoking parents. Methods: Ninety‐five children (age 3–6 years, median 68 months) participated in this prospective cross‐sectional clinical study. History of nasal symptoms was obtained, and all underwent an ear–nose–throat examination, anterior rhinomanometry and a lateral cephalogram. Regular smoking by either parent and their child’s snoring was inquired about with a parental questionnaire. We compared children with a parental smoker and children without a parental smoker in the family. Results: Smoking in the family led to increased risk for perennial rhinitis in the children up to 2.76‐fold (aOR, 95%CI 1.00–7.67), but with no difference in nasal resistance between children from smoking and non‐smoking households. Neither tonsillar size, nasopharyngeal airway nor upper airway surgery was associated with parental smoking. Conclusions: Parental smoking is associated with symptoms of perennial rhinitis in children. The possible role of environmental tobacco smoke should be taken into account in parent counselling and in evaluation of children being treated for symptoms of rhinitis and nasal obstruction. 相似文献

Nasal continuous positive airway pressure reduces sleep-induced blood pressure increments in preeclampsia 总被引:3,自引:0,他引:3
Edwards N Blyton DM Kirjavainen T Kesby GJ Sullivan CE 《American journal of respiratory and critical care medicine》2000,162(1):252-257
Preeclampsia is the predominant cause of admissions to neonatal intensive care. The diurnal blood pressure pattern is flattened or reversed in preeclampsia. We hypothesized that snoring and partial upper airway obstruction contribute to nocturnal rises in blood pressure. We tested this hypothesis by controlling sleep- induced upper airway flow limitation and snoring with nasal positive pressure. Eleven women with preeclampsia underwent two consecutive polygraphic sleep studies with simultaneous beat-to-beat blood pressure monitoring. Average blood pressure for the night overall and in each sleep stage was calculated. Sleep architecture was similar on the two study nights. Sleep-induced partial upper airway flow limitation occurred in all patients in the initial study. Autosetting nasal continuous positive airway pressure (CPAP) applied at a mean maximal pressure of 6 +/- 1 cm H(2)O eliminated flow limitation throughout sleep on the treatment night. Blood pressure was markedly reduced on the treatment night [(128 +/- 3)/(73 +/- 3)] when compared with the initial nontreatment study night [(146 +/- 6)/(92 +/- 4)], p = (0.007)/(0.002). We conclude that partial upper airway obstruction during sleep in women with preeclampsia is associated with increments in blood pressure, which can be eliminated with the use of nasal CPAP. 相似文献
